layer时间插件laydate

1. 引入JS。 官网:http://laydate.layui.com

<script type="text/javascript" src="js/laydate.js"></script> 

2. 根据需要做相应的配置。详情参看官网。

<script>

 laydate({

  elem: '#seldate', //目标元素。由于laydate.js封装了一个轻量级的选择器引擎,因此elem还允许你传入class、tag但必须按照这种方式 '#id .class'

  event: 'focus', //响应事件。如果没有传入event,则按照默认的click

  format: 'YYYY/MM/DD hh:mm:ss', // 分隔符可以任意定义,该例子表示只显示年月

  festival: true, //显示节日

  istime: true, //显示时间选项

  choose: function(datas){ //选择日期完毕的回调

   alert('得到:'+datas);

  }

 });

</script>

  1. laydate.render({
  2. elem: '#test1' //指定元素
  3. });

 

elem - 绑定元素      elem: '#test'

type - 控件选择类型       类型:String,默认值:date

range - 开启左右面板范围选择     类型:Boolean/String,默认值:false

format - 自定义格式      类型:String,默认值:yyyy-MM-dd

value - 初始值      类型:String,默认值:new Date()

isInitValue - 初始值填充            isInitValue: false //是否允许填充初始值,默认为 true

min/max - 最小/大范围内的日期时间值           类型:string,默认值:min: '1900-1-1'max: '2099-12-31'

trigger - 自定义弹出控件的事件         类型:String,默认值:focus,如果绑定的元素非输入框,则默认事件为:click

show - 默认显示     类型:Boolean,默认值:false

position - 定位方式    类型:String,默认值:absolute

zIndex - 层叠顺序   类型:Number,默认值:66666666

showBottom - 是否显示底部栏     类型:Boolean,默认值:true

btns - 工具按钮    类型:Array,默认值:['clear', 'now', 'confirm']

lang - 语言     类型:String,默认值:cn           cn(中文版)、en(国际版,即英文版)

theme - 主题     类型:String,默认值:default       default(默认简约)、molv(墨绿背景)、#颜色值(自定义颜色背景)、grid(格子主题)

calendar - 是否显示公历节日     类型:Boolean,默认值:false

mark - 标注重要日子     类型:Object,默认值:无    

控件初始打开的回调  ready: function(date){}

日期时间被切换后的回调    change: function(value, date, endDate){}

控件选择完毕后的回调    done: function(value, date, endDate){}

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值